Chaucer: The Prioresses Tale, Sir Thopas, The Monkes Tale, The Clerkes Tale, The Squieres Tale From The Canterbury Tales by Geoffrey Chaucer is a collection of five tales that were originally written in Middle English during the 14th century. The book is part of the Canterbury Tales, a series of stories that were told by a group of pilgrims traveling to Canterbury Cathedral. The first tale, The Prioresses Tale, tells the story of a young boy who is killed by Jews for singing a hymn to the Virgin Mary. The second tale, Sir Thopas, is a parody of medieval romances and tells the story of a knight who goes on a quest to win the love of a beautiful maiden. The third tale, The Monkes Tale, is a series of tragic stories about the fall of great men. The fourth tale, The Clerkes Tale, is a retelling of the story of Griselda, a patient and obedient wife who endures many trials at the hands of her husband. The fifth and final tale, The Squieres Tale, is a romantic story about a knight who falls in love with a beautiful woman and must overcome many obstacles to win her hand in marriage.
